I used to be an avid walker until I decided to step it up and try jogging/running. Like you, I loved it. My best friend, who is a runner, suggested I try running a marathon so I can train towards a definitive goal. I gagged at her ludicrous suggestion. Me? Do a marathon? Impossible!At the time I was still finding it difficult to run 2 km straight, let alone 42 km!!!
Never the less, running a marathon was one of my "things to do in my lifetime" list so I signed up for the Canberra Marathon (by investing $90 dollar for sign up fee, I though this would help me stay on course), downloaded a beginner training course from the web (lots of good ones from coolrunning.com), and just kept jogging for the next 3 months. I'm happy to say despite my initial doubts/reservations/fears- I successfully completed my very 1st (and not last) marathon in 4 hours and 16 minutes!!
I highly recommend walking, jogging and running to everyone...and yes-even the seemingly impossible marathon.
